Given fractions are 8325/247,3338/2194
To find the GCF of fractions, we have to find the GCF of numerator numbers and LCM of denominator numbers. Its formula is given by
GCF of Fraction = Greatest Common Factor of Numerator/Least Common Multiple of Denominators
In the fractions 8325/247,3338/2194, numerators are 8325,3338
Denominators are 247,2194
The GCF of 8325,3338 is 1 .
LCM of 247,2194 is 541918.
The greatest common factor of 8325/247,3338/2194 = [GCF of 8325,3338]/[LCM of 247,2194]= 1/541918
Therefore, the GCF of 8325/247,3338/2194 is 1/541918.
